Frederick Walters

Fred grew up in Philadelphia, PA.

He’d often skip school to go to the art museum.

He joined the Marines, married and held a variety of jobs before going through a divorce.

During that time period he would draw, creating his personal art.

He later met his second wife and moved to New Mexico which gave him more of an incentive to be creative.

He joined the Bluefish Clothing company and became a studio artist, producing hand block printed garments. It was around that time that he started painting on larger canvases.

Fred left behind at least 85 paintings, numerous drawings and sketches as well as a variety of mixed media creations.

In addition, Fred was also a poet and left behind many writings.
